v0.2.1 072511 measurement_data_object_descriptor [mandatory] identifiers [mandatory] identifier [mandatory; applies to entire object; only one primary entry allowed] rank=primary|secondary=primary type=urn|variable|key|token=urn [primary identifier must be type=urn] source=holderid_n=holderid_1 [primary identifier source be holderid_1, the orignator of the object] value=text =urn =domain:subdomain+object_type+object_name [object_name should be unique within domain:subdomain for this object_type] =geni.net:holder_1.org+object_type+object_name descriptors [mandatory] descriptor [mandatory; applies to entire object; only one entry allowed] level=1 [mandatory] object_type=meas_data_collection|meas_data_flow|meas_data_directory|meas_data_file|meas_data_database|meas_data_service_portal|meas_data_service_GUI [mandatory; where is the list defined?] project_id=text [mandatory or optional?] slice_id=text [mandatory] locator [mandatory] view=global|per_association|within_holder [mandatory] holder=holderid_n [optional] type=path|url|other [mandatory] value=text [mandatory] access_method= text [optional] object_format=perfSONAR_API|OML_DB|GUI|etc [mandatory; depends on object_type; where is the list defined?; e.g., for perfSONAR, would specify perfSONAR API] interpretation_method [mandatory; depends on object_type and object_format] encryption=yes|no [mandatory] holders [mandatory] holder [mandatory] id=holderid_1 [mandatory; gathered measurement data; in perfSONAR, this is the MeasArchive Srvc] order=1 [mandatory] domain=geni.net [mandatory, if available] subdomain=holder_1.org [mandatory, if available] slice_id=text [mandatory, if available] user_id=text [mandatory, if available] contact [mandatory, if available] type=email|url|other [mandatory] value=text [mandatory] collection=yes|inherited [mandatory] anonymization=yes|yes_inherited|not_required [mandatory] sharing=allowed|allowed_inherited|not_allowed [mandatory] disposal=specified|specified_inherited|not_specified [mandatory] transaction [mandatory] transaction_id=text [mandatory; must be unique] transaction_type=collected|received|returned|registered|modified|shared|assigned|etc. [mandatory; where is the list defined?] transaction_date_time=text [mandatory]